Bus Riders Seeking Shade + A Walk In Ascot Hills

from How To LA · host LAist Studios

#14: There are roughly eight thousand bus stops in Los Angeles but three-quarters of them don’t provide ANY kinda of shade from the sun. And with the inevitable schedule delays, you know Angelenos are sometimes waiting 45 minutes or more for their ride. This has long been recognized as a problem but now the L.A. City Council thinks they have a plan in place that'll make a difference. Will it? Plus, take a stroll through Ascot Hills with an LAist reader who explains why this place is her special place. Guests: Ryan Fonseca, Associate Editor, Transportation and Mobility for LAist; Jessica Meaney, executive director of Investing in Place; Maria Patiño Gutierrez, LAist reader
